Transaction 524657ccae1bcb52b75c596d02c63417bfa640b9586e8aa40b752a5b741430b5

7 Input
2 Outputs
  • 524657ccae1bcb52b75c596d02c63417bfa640b9586e8aa40b752a5b741430b5:0
  • value  1933253
    address  3Pf3JZsNLpymg4JkAjAWoSQ5Lphnuk9Y63
  • 524657ccae1bcb52b75c596d02c63417bfa640b9586e8aa40b752a5b741430b5:1
  • value  216620
    address  3CgCmxkFZzJirSSdYS8dvYn6UMRwTAegX3